Fighting an Invisible Enemy: The Story of the National Institute for Communicable Diseases Barry Schoub
Fighting an Invisible Enemy: The Story of the National Institute for Communicable Diseases
Barry Schoub
The National Institute for Communicable Diseases (NICD) is a flagship South African public health organisation, and this book, by its first executive director and virologist Dr Barry Schoub, paints a portrait of its development, despite many challenges, towards becoming an internationally renowned partner in the struggle for global health.
